Abstract: | Evaluates spatial distribution of snow storage according to climate change scenarios using empirical relation between solid precipitation share and monthly air temperature over Russia. Examines maximum and moderate warming scenarios for period 2040-2069, deriving dependence of maximum snow storage on annual precipitation from World Atlas of Snow and Ice Resources for three large regions of Russia north of 50° (East European Plain, Urals and West Siberia). Establishes that snow cover will continue over whole study area, diminishing in area in regions of maritime climate. Forecasts areas with maximum snow storage above 100, 150 and 200 mm of snow water equivalent for 2040-69. Reports that two coupled models display similar spatial distributions of maximum snow storage, although maximum values are higher for Hadley model than for ECHAM model. |
